Kūh-e Beysem
Kūh-e Beysem is a mountain in Isfahan, Central Iran and has an elevation of 2,388 metres. Kūh-e Beysem is situated nearby to the locality Kotiabad, as well as near Taqīābād.- Type: Mountain with an elevation of 2,388 metres
- Description: mountain in Iran
- Also known as: “Bīstom”, “Kuh-e Barz Goleh”, and “Kūh-e Barz Goleh”

Qareh Tappeh
Village
Qareh Tappeh is a village in Rezvaniyeh Rural District, in the Central District of Tiran and Karvan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 175, in 50 families. Qareh Tappeh is situated 6 km east of Kūh-e Beysem.
Azizabad
Village
Azizabad is a village in Rezvaniyeh Rural District, in the Central District of Tiran and Karvan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 542, in 168 families. Azizabad is situated 7 km northeast of Kūh-e Beysem.
Hellab
Village
Hellab is a village in Rezvaniyeh Rural District, in the Central District of Tiran and Karvan County, Isfahan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 45, in 17 families. Hellab is situated 9 km west of Kūh-e Beysem.
